Implementing Hands-On Food Preparation and Tasting Activities

Implementing hands-on food preparation and tasting activities for visually impaired learners involves creating a safe, accessible, and engaging environment. Tactile and auditory cues help learners identify ingredients, utensils, and cooking steps confidently. Using Braille labels and textured markers can enhance familiarity with food items and tools.

Guided meal-preparation sessions foster independence and practical skills. As learners handle ingredients, they build sensory awareness and understanding of portion sizes, textures, and flavors. This active participation transforms abstract nutritional concepts into real experiences, encouraging better retention.

Tasting activities allow learners to explore food flavors and textures consciously, promoting healthy choices naturally. Emphasizing safety, such as proper handling and hygiene, is essential. These activities should be supported by clear, verbal instructions and tactile guides, making nutrition education tailored for visually impaired learners truly impactful.

Guided Meal-Preparation Sessions

Guided meal-preparation sessions are an effective way to teach visually impaired learners about nutrition and healthy eating habits. These hands-on experiences promote confidence and independence while emphasizing safety and proper techniques.

To maximize skill-building, organize the sessions around clear, step-by-step instructions. Consider these key points:

  1. Use descriptive verbal cues to explain each step of the process.
  2. Incorporate tactile tools like textured cutting boards and measuring cups.
  3. Assign one person to guide and assist learners throughout the activity.

These sessions offer practical learning opportunities that reinforce nutritional principles. They help learners recognize portion sizes, food textures, and preparation methods. This approach not only improves nutritional awareness but also encourages enjoyment and familiarity with healthy foods.

Safe Handling and Tasting of Nutrient-Rich Foods

Handling and tasting nutrient-rich foods safely is a vital aspect of nutrition education tailored for visually impaired learners. Proper techniques ensure they enjoy nutritious foods without risking injury or contamination. Teaching awareness of knife skills, temperature checks, and safe utensil use promotes confidence and independence in the kitchen.

Clear, tactile, and auditory cues can enhance safety during food handling. For example, using textured labels on tools or describing cooking actions aloud helps learners identify proper methods. Encouraging vigilant food inspection supports safe consumption and prevents foodborne illnesses.

For tasting activities, guided steps help learners experience flavors confidently. Demonstrating how to check food temperature or incorporate sensory cues to identify textures and aromas encourages full engagement with foods. This empowers visually impaired individuals to make safe, nutritious choices confidently.

Leveraging Technology for Effective Nutrition Education

Leveraging technology for effective nutrition education offers innovative solutions tailored to visually impaired learners. Voice-assisted devices, such as screen readers and speech output apps, enable easy access to nutritional information without visual reliance. These tools help learners explore recipes, dietary guidelines, and food nutrition facts confidently.

Accessible apps designed specifically for visually impaired users also play a vital role. Tactile feedback features, audio descriptions, and Braille-compatible interfaces ensure inclusivity. They empower learners to independently track food intake, set nutrition goals, and learn about balanced diets.

Moreover, emerging technologies like AI-powered smart assistants can provide personalized guidance. They answer dietary questions, suggest healthy food choices, and support meal planning. Tailoring Clarifications to Visual Impairment Contexts

Tailoring clarifications to visual impairment contexts involves understanding how visual limitations affect the way learners perceive and process nutrition information. Clear, specific explanations ensure that guidance is relevant and accessible, empowering learners to make informed choices.

Using descriptive language that emphasizes tactile and auditory cues helps bridge potential gaps caused by limited or no sight. For example, instead of visual charts, educators might describe portion sizes in tactile terms or through sound cues.

It’s important to recognize that some learners may have residual vision or different levels of impairment. Clarifications should be adaptable, offering detailed descriptions suitable for each individual’s needs, fostering confidence and independence.

Evaluating the Effectiveness of Tailored Nutrition Programs

Evaluating the effectiveness of tailored nutrition programs for visually impaired learners involves measuring how well these programs improve their nutritional knowledge and habits. Clear assessment methods are essential to understand progress and identify areas needing adjustment.

Using a combination of qualitative and quantitative tools can provide a comprehensive picture. Examples include participant feedback, pre- and post-program quizzes, and observation of food handling skills. These insights ensure the program remains aligned with learners’ needs.

Key steps for evaluation include:

  1. Setting specific, measurable goals at the program’s start.
  2. Conducting regular assessments through interviews or tactile activities.
  3. Tracking changes in dietary choices and weight management over time.
  4. Gathering input from learners, caregivers, and specialists for holistic feedback.
